This bill amends Act 80-195 to set a $450 per month expense allowance for the St. Clair County judge of probate, paid from the county general fund in addition to other compensation, with a delayed effective date after passage and governor approval.
What This Bill DoesIt changes Section 1 of Act 80-195 (1980) to provide a monthly expense allowance of $450 for the St. Clair County Judge of Probate. The allowance is paid from the county general fund and is in addition to any other compensation, expenses, or allowances provided by law. The act becomes effective on the first day of the third month after its passage and governor's approval, or when it becomes law by any other means.
Who It Affects- St. Clair County Judge of Probate — eligible to receive a $450 per month expense allowance.
- St. Clair County — the county general fund will pay the allowance as part of local government spending.
